Cast aluminum alloys are made by melting pure light weight aluminum and combining it with various other metals while in liquid kind. The mix is put into a sand, pass away, or financial investment mold. After solidification, the metal is gotten rid of from its mold and mildew. At this stage, it remains in either its final form or as a billet or ingot for further handling.

Wrought light weight aluminum alloys also start by combining liquified light weight aluminum with other steels. In comparison to cast alloys, nonetheless, they are created into their last form through procedures such as extrusion, rolling, and bending after the metal has actually solidified into billets or ingots.


There are many small differences in between functioned and cast light weight aluminum alloys, such as that cast alloys can have more substantial amounts of other steels than wrought alloys. But the most noteworthy distinction between these alloys is the manufacture procedure via which they will certainly go to supply the final product (Aluminum Castings). In addition to some surface area therapies, cast alloys will certainly exit their mold in virtually the precise strong type wanted, whereas wrought alloys will go through numerous modifications while in their solid state

Pass away spreading is the name Our site offered to the procedure of creating complicated metal parts through use of mold and mildews of the element, also known as dies. It creates even more elements than any kind of other process, with a high level of precision and repeatability. There are 3 sub-processes that fall under the classification of die spreading: gravity pass away spreading (or long-term mold spreading), low-pressure die casting and high-pressure die spreading.

Regardless of the sub-process, the die casting process can be broken down into six actions. After the pureness of the alloy is examined, passes away are developed. To prepare the dies for spreading, it is essential that the passes away are clean, so that no residue from previous productions stay. After cleaning, the ejection lubrication is put on the die to ensure a smooth release.


The pure steel, additionally referred to as ingot, is contributed to the furnace and maintained the molten temperature level of the steel, which is then moved to the injection chamber and injected into the die. The pressure is then maintained as the steel solidifies. Once the metal strengthens, the cooling procedure begins.


The thicker the wall of the part, the longer the cooling time as a result of the amount of indoor steel that additionally requires to cool. After the element is completely cooled down, the die cuts in half open and an ejection device presses the part out. Complying with the ejection, the die is closed for the next shot cycle.

To reach the ended up product, there are 3 primary alloys made use of as die spreading material to choose from: zinc, light weight aluminum and magnesium.


Zinc is among the most used alloys for die casting due to its reduced price of raw products. It's likewise one of the more powerful and secure metals. Plus, it has excellent electric and thermal conductivity. Its deterioration resistance likewise allows the components to be long-term, and it is just one of the more castable alloys because of its lower melting factor.
